This was a neat "Popeye" short, which despite following the typical formula from the rest of the shorts, it was highly enjoyable to watch, having a nice animation style (With beautiful sceneries and a cute character design) great voice acting and many effective visual gags.

It might be not the best "Popeye" animation ever made, but it was pretty good anyway. I highly recommend it to anyone, since this was charming enough to survive the test of time.

Also, the little twist at the end was simply amazing. I think that it could be easily considered one of the best endings that any "Popeye" short could have.

"Alona on the Sarong Seas" was totally worth-watching.
